Drain valve repair services focus on fixing issues with the valves that control the release of liquids or gases from plumbing, heating, or industrial systems. These valves are essential for managing the flow of water, oil, or other fluids, ensuring safe and efficient operation of various equipment. When a drain valve becomes damaged, corroded, or begins to leak, it can lead to water waste, increased utility bills, or potential damage to property. Skilled service providers can diagnose the problem accurately and perform repairs or replacements to restore proper function, helping prevent further issues down the line.
Many common problems signal the need for drain valve repair. Leaking valves are one of the most noticeable signs, often resulting in water pooling or increased utility costs. Other issues include valves that are stuck or difficult to operate, which can hinder maintenance or emergency shut-off procedures. Corrosion, rust, or mineral buildup can also impair valve performance, leading to leaks or failure. The overview below groups typical Drain Valve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lafayette,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or drain valve repairs in Lafayette, CA often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, covering tasks like sealing leaks or replacing small components.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ing a drain valve or addressing multiple issues, generally c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for local contractors handling standard repair needs.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ire drain valve system can vary from $1,200 to $2,500, depending on the scope and materials used.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Complex or Custom Jobs - Larger or specialized projects, such as custom installations or extensive repairs, can exceed $2,500 and may reach $5,000 or more. These are less frequent but handled by experienced local service providers for complex need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drain valve issues? Drain valve problems can result from corrosion, debris buildup, or wear over time, which can hinder proper drainage and lead to leaks.
How can I tell if my drain valve needs repair? Signs include leaking around the valve, slow drainage, or unusual noises during operation, indicating that a repair may be necessary.
What types of drain valves do local contractors typically repair? Contractors commonly repair ball valves, gate valves, and float valves, depending on the system and specific issue.
Is drain valve repair a complex process? Repair complexity varies based on the valve type and problem, but many issues can be addressed by experienced service providers with proper tools.
